Back to being the project maintainer. Changes have been proposed by another person (or peer) via a radicle patch. To follow changes by another, we must 'track' them. ``` $ rad track did:key:z6Mkt67GdsW7715MEfRuP4pSZxJRJh6kj6Y48WRqVv4N1tRk --alias bob ✓ Tracking policy updated for z6Mkt67GdsW7715MEfRuP4pSZxJRJh6kj6Y48WRqVv4N1tRk (bob) $ rad sync --fetch ✓ Fetching rad:z42hL2jL4XNk6K8oHQaSWfMgCL7ji from z6Mkt67…v4N1tRk.. ✓ Fetched repository from 1 seed(s) ``` Additionally, we need to add a new 'git remote' to our working copy for the peer. Upcoming versions of radicle will not require this step. ``` $ rad remote add z6Mkt67GdsW7715MEfRuP4pSZxJRJh6kj6Y48WRqVv4N1tRk --name bob ✓ Remote bob added ``` ``` (stderr) $ git fetch bob From rad://z42hL2jL4XNk6K8oHQaSWfMgCL7ji/z6Mkt67GdsW7715MEfRuP4pSZxJRJh6kj6Y48WRqVv4N1tRk * [new branch] master -> bob/master * [new branch] pat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c -> bob/pat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c ``` The contributor's changes are now visible to us. ``` $ git branch -r bob/master bob/pat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c rad/master $ rad patch show 50e29a1 ╭──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────╮ │ Title Define power requirements │ │ Patch 50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c │ │ Author did:key:z6Mkt67GdsW7715MEfRuP4pSZxJRJh6kj6Y48WRqVv4N1tRk │ │ Head 27857ec9eb04c69cacab516e8bf4b5fd36090f66 │ │ Commits ahead 2, behind 0 │ │ Status open │ │ │ │ See details. │ ├──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┤ │ 27857ec Add README, just for the fun │ │ 3e674d1 Define power requirements │ ├──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┤ │ ● opened by bob (z6Mkt67…v4N1tRk) [ ... ] │ │ ↑ updated to 3530243d46a2e7a8e4eac7afcbb17cc7c56b3d29 (27857ec) [ ... ] │ ╰──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────╯ ``` Wait! There's a mistake. The REQUIREMENTS should be a markdown file. Let's quickly update the patch before incorporating the changes. Updating it this way will tell others about the corrections we needed before merging the changes. ``` $ git checkout pat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c branch 'pat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c' set up to track 'bob/pat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c'. $ git mv REQUIREMENTS REQUIREMENTS.md $ git commit --fixup HEAD~ [pat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c f6484e0] fixup! Define power requirements 1 file changed, 0 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-) rename REQUIREMENTS => REQUIREMENTS.md (100%) $ rad patch update --message "Define power requirements" --message "See details." 50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c Updating 27857ec -> f6484e0 1 commit(s) ahead, 0 commit(s) behind ✓ Patch updated to revision a3405e8e174d9660fead6eea1dea5cdd2b728488 ``` Great, all fixed up, lets merge the code. ``` $ git checkout master Your branch is up to date with 'rad/master'. $ git merge pat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c Updating f2de534..f6484e0 Fast-forward README.md | 0 REQUIREMENTS.md | 0 2 files changed, 0 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-) create mode 100644 README.md create mode 100644 REQUIREMENTS.md $ git push rad master ``` The patch is now merged and closed :). ``` $ rad patch show 50e29a1 ╭──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────╮ │ Title Define power requirements │ │ Patch 50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c │ │ Author did:key:z6Mkt67GdsW7715MEfRuP4pSZxJRJh6kj6Y48WRqVv4N1tRk │ │ Head f6484e0f43e48a8983b9b39bf9bd4cd889f1d520 │ │ Branches master, patches/50e29a111972f3b7d2123c5057de5bdf09bc7b1c │ │ Commits up to date │ │ Status merged │ │ │ │ See details. │ ├──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┤ │ f6484e0 fixup! Define power requirements │ │ 27857ec Add README, just for the fun │ │ 3e674d1 Define power requirements │ ├──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┤ │ ● opened by bob (z6Mkt67…v4N1tRk) [ ... ] │ │ ↑ updated to 3530243d46a2e7a8e4eac7afcbb17cc7c56b3d29 (27857ec) [ ... ] │ │ ↑ updated to a3405e8e174d9660fead6eea1dea5cdd2b728488 (f6484e0) [ ... ] │ │ ✓ merged by (you) (z6MknSL…StBU8Vi) [ ... ] │ ╰──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────╯ ``` To publish our new state to the network, we simply push: ``` $ git push ```
